Executive Paywatch

The time for reform of CEO compensation is long overdue. It's not just that these guys make the big bucks; it's that 1) their salaries are so exorbitant that they're being funded at the expense of employee salaries and benefits, and 2) compensation is not tied to company performance, so the CEOs get paid megamillions of dollars even if the business is failing. CEOs ought to be held to the same performance standards as their employees, and they ought to be compensated fairly.

Now, the AFL-CIO has provided a way to find out just how much CEOs in the U.S. got paid last year. Lots of good info at the site; check it out. Just take your antacids first.
